I was looking at the resort layout for the Beach Club and it said that some of the rooms have 'King Murphy' beds instead of two queen beds? What is a 'King Murphy' bed? And is it better to have one of those instead of two queens?
 
Well from what I've heard, the Beach Club has these Murphy bed rooms with pull down beds, that pull down from the wall to sleep, and then can be pushed back up for more room during the day. I'm not sure if these rooms would be desirable or not, as I haven't heard much about them. Maybe someone else will post who has actually stayed in one or seen one in person to help you more. I think it's just one bed though, not two beds.
 
I would be interested to see if anyone has a picture.
 
Sorry, no pictures - but we did stay in one of the king murphy bed rooms once. Great room. It was a corner room so there were windows on two walls. The view wasn't great (overlooking the roof facing out toward the parking lot) but the room was huge and very comfortable. If I recall correctly it had a nice couch to sit on. We stayed in this room before we had kids and if we could still make due with one king size bed I wouldn't hesitate to take the room again.
 

We've stayed in one of these rooms before and it was nice to be able to put the bed in the wall and have the extra space, but it wasn't the most comfortable bed I've slept on.
